The Difference Between Interest Rates and Points: A mortgage is an agreement between you, as the borrower, and a lender. In this arrangement, you agree to pay back the lender over a set period of time, and in return they give you money. Mortgage brokers are third party agents that work for your benefit by finding good deals on mortgages from various lenders.
Interest rates are typically quoted as an annual percentage rate (APR), which takes into account not only interest but other factors such as lender fees and the length of the loan. Mortgage interest rates are influenced by market conditions, such as whether or not you have good credit history and how much money you put down on your home purchase (the higher percentage of a house’s value that is paid up front, known as the down payment).
Points are essentially prepaid interest – one point equals one percent of the loan amount. Mortgage lenders may charge a point as an upfront fee, but some will roll it into your interest rate and then adjust that percentage annually. Mortgage brokers typically offer both types of rates to their clients; they work with multiple mortgage companies, which allows them access to competitive interest rates and fees – this is beneficial for you because you get to choose the best option out of all available options.
Mortgage lenders fees and costs: Mortgage lenders typically charge several different types of fees including origination fee, discount points, appraisal fee, credit report fee , underwriting/processing or other administrative service charges .
